Sarah Friend


Sarah was walking up the stairs at a local waterpark on July 14, 2004, She collapsed climbing the stairs of a water coaster, and was not resuscitated. Sarah was 12 years old, three weeks short of her 13th birthday. The cause of her untimely death: undetected Hypertrophic Cardiomyopathy (HCM). Sarah was in excellent health and never had any symptoms or warning. Other family members have since been tested and found to have heart defects.
